Output ec0a67a8009860e386da128a692143ad02bc00001f388744db3978ead12b2017: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4dc534f0eebfb135bcac7a99ce2ede86216ef34e OP_EQUAL
address
38nECUze91G9UCPS3w6D5yLizJp8gGMhVr
transaction
ec0a67a8009860e386da128a692143ad02bc00001f388744db3978ead12b2017
confirmations
355526
spent
true